Instructions
Step 1: Prepare Your Ingredients
- Take your bread slices and toast them until golden brown and slightly crispy.
- While the bread toasts, slice your avocado in half, remove the pit, and scoop the flesh into a small bowl.
- Mash the avocado with a fork until it reaches your desired consistency; some people like it chunky, others prefer it smooth.
- Add a pinch of salt, pepper, and a squeeze of lemon juice to the mashed avocado to prevent browning.
- If using rotisserie chicken, shred or slice it into bite-sized pieces; if using grilled chicken breast, slice it thinly.
Step 2: Build Your Sandwich Base
- Spread the creamy avocado spread generously on both slices of toasted sourdough bread.
- Layer the fresh lettuce leaves on the bottom slice, creating a green base.
- Add the tomato slices on top of the lettuce, making sure they're evenly distributed.
- If you're making a chicken bacon avocado sandwich, place the crispy bacon strips over the tomatoes.
Step 3: Add the Chicken and Season
- Place your prepared chicken pieces evenly across the sandwich toppings.
- Season with a light sprinkle of salt and pepper to taste.
- Add any optional ingredients like red onion slices, cheese, or extra spinach.
- Drizzle with spicy mayo or regular mayo if you like extra creaminess.
Step 4: Complete and Serve
- Place the top slice of bread on your assembled sandwich, pressing down gently.
- Cut the sandwich diagonally for easier handling and a prettier presentation.
- Serve immediately while the bread is still warm and crispy.
- Pair with your favorite side dish or enjoy on its own.
Expert Cooking Tips
- Pick the Perfect Avocado
Choose one that gives slightly to gentle pressure. Hard means underripe; mushy means overripe. - Toast Your Bread
Golden edges and a soft center keep the sandwich from getting soggy. - Prep the Chicken Right
Shred rotisserie chicken while warm or slice grilled chicken against the grain for tenderness. Season it separately. - Build Smart
Start with avocado on the bread, then layer from driest to wettest ingredients to keep everything in place. - Control the Heat
Warm chicken before assembling if you want a hot sandwich. Don’t microwave the whole thing; your bread and avocado will thank you.
Recipe Variations & Substitutions
Spicy Kick
Mix sriracha or hot sauce into your avocado spread for extra flavor. Add jalapeño slices and top with pepper jack cheese. This gives the sandwich a bold, fiery edge without overpowering the other ingredients.
Panera Style
Blend your avocado with a touch of cilantro and pair it with chipotle mayo. Add thinly sliced red onions and serve everything on a toasted whole grain baguette. It’s a simple way to recreate that classic Panera taste at home.
Protein Boost
Double up on chicken and add a fried or boiled egg for extra protein. Swap regular mayo for Greek yogurt to make it lighter but still creamy. This version is perfect for post-workout meals or busy mornings.
Vegan Option
Replace the chicken with marinated tempeh or chickpea salad. Use vegan mayo and layer in fresh veggies like cucumber and sprouts. The avocado keeps it creamy, so you won’t miss the meat.
Low-Carb Wrap
Skip the bread and wrap everything in crisp lettuce leaves or a low-carb tortilla. It’s lighter, fresher, and ideal if you’re cutting down on carbs without losing flavor.
Mediterranean Twist
Add feta cheese, sun-dried tomatoes, and a drizzle of balsamic glaze. Use chicken marinated in lemon and oregano to bring out those Mediterranean flavors. It’s tangy, bright, and delicious.

Storage & Meal Prep Tips
Refrigerator Storage
Store each ingredient separately for the best texture. Keep cooked chicken in an airtight container for up to four days. Make the avocado spread fresh each time, since it browns quickly. Lettuce, tomatoes, and bread can be prepped in advance ; just wash, slice, and toast ahead of time.
Freezing Instructions
Freeze only the cooked chicken in portion-sized bags for up to three months. Avoid freezing assembled sandwiches. Avocado and veggies don’t thaw well, so it’s best to freeze the protein and build the sandwich fresh when needed.
Meal Prep Strategy
Grill or cook a large batch of chicken on Sunday for the week. Store it in the fridge and make your sandwich fresh each morning. Keep bread in the freezer and toast it as needed ; it tastes just as good as fresh.
Preventing Sogginess
If packing for lunch, keep wet ingredients like avocado and tomatoes separate. Add avocado right before eating. Place lettuce against the bread to act as a moisture barrier and keep everything crisp.

Avocado Chicken Sandwich
Equipment
- 1 Toaster or toaster oven
- 1 Sharp knife
- 1 Cutting board
- 1 Fork (for mashing avocado)
- 1 Bowl
Ingredients
- 2 slices Sourdough bread Whole wheat or gluten-free works too
- 1 piece Ripe avocado Fresh is best
- 170 g Cooked chicken breast Rotisserie or grilled
- 2 slices Crispy bacon Optional
- 2 leaves Lettuce
- 2 slices Tomato
- Salt and pepper To taste
- 2 slices Cheese Provolone or Swiss
- 1 tablespoon Mayo or spicy mayo Optional
- Red onion slices Optional topping
- 1 teaspoon Lemon juice Keeps avocado fresh
Instructions
- Toast the bread until golden.
- Mash avocado with salt and lemon.
- Layer lettuce, tomato, bacon.
- Add chicken and toppings.
- Top with bread, press, and cut.
